Washington chosen for speedway
There will not be a NASCAR
speedway in Scappoose, ac-
cording to the Oregon Sports
Authority. The International
Speedway Corporation (ISC)
will pursue a site in Marysville,
Washington, for the Northwest

speedway. If the effort in Wash-
ington is unsuccessful, ISC will
revisit their options in Oregon.
According to Port airport
representative Kim Shade,
“ISC… was concerned about
traffic during race days.”
“We are disappointed that
ISC did not choose an Oregon
site, however we made ISC
aware that the Port is prepared
should they see the need to re-
visit the Scappoose site. We
know it is a good site,” said
Port Executive Director Peter
Williamson.
